European Night of Museums 2026
23 May 2026
On 23 May 2026, the National Museum of History of Moldova celebrated the International Museum Day and the European Night of Museums, under the theme "Museums as Bridges in a Divided World". The event unfolded in a festive and interactive atmosphere, offering free access to the museum's permanent and temporary exhibitions, as well as a rich program of cultural, educational, and artistic activities.
Between 10:00 and 24:00, visitors were invited to the opening of the exhibition "Memory of War" and the exhibition "One Museum, Dozens of Cultures, a Thousand Stories", two highlights encouraging reflection on memory and cultural identity.
Early in the day, guests took part in workshops on plate painting, textiles, and origami, and explored the projects of the champions of FIRST LEGO League Challenge Moldova 2026. The creative atmosphere was further enriched by the photo zone "Guardians of Peace" and the book launch by Victoria Fonari.
The musical program, supported by the Embassy of Ukraine, the "Eugen Doga" Music School, the Republican High School of Music "Sergei Rachmaninoff," and other institutions, added emotion and harmony to the evening.
Visitors also explored the interactive "Map of Europe" through virtual journeys, quizzes, and activities organized by Europe Café. Peace Corps Moldova volunteers organized interactive workshops for the international public and actively supported the successful unfolding of the event. Meanwhile, the museum courtyard and the ground hall hosted workshops by: Confucius Institute ULIM - calligraphy workshops, tea ceremony, and Chinese knotting; Adam Mickiewicz Library - bracelet-making workshop and insights into Polish traditions; Indo-Moldo Business & Cultural Organisation (IMBCO) - Indian culture through henna painting (mehndi) and sari draping.
The "Bastion" Association recreated the atmosphere of the Middle Ages with archery, the bailiff's tent, and a mini-exhibition of medieval artifacts, attracting history enthusiasts.
The evening concluded with a musical and choreographic performance by the ALCOR Social Dance Studio and the Department of Choreographic Art of the Academy of Music, Theatre and Fine Arts, bringing to the stage the energy and beauty of dance as a universal language.
The European Night of Museums 2026 at NMHM brought together over 16,000 visitors in a multidisciplinary experience, reaffirming the museum's role as a space for dialogue, education, and cultural interaction. Through its diverse program - from workshops and exhibitions to musical and choreographic performances - the event demonstrated that museums can serve as bridges between generations, cultures, and traditions.
